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> pobieranie zawartosci zmiennej
blizniak
post 2.06.2005, 13:55:58
Post #1





Grupa: Zarejestrowani
Postów: 253
Pomógł: 0
Dołączył: 14.04.2005

Ostrzeżenie: (0%)
-----


mam w formularzu cos takiego
  1. <?php
  2.  
  3. echo'<BR> <INPUT TYPE=\"checkbox\" NAME=\"metoda_zaplaty\" CHECKED>Gotowka ( odbior osobisty )';
  4. echo'<BR> <INPUT TYPE=\"checkbox\" NAME=\"metoda_zaplaty\" >Gotowka ( pobranie )';
  5. echo'<BR> <INPUT TYPE=\"checkbox\" NAME=\"metoda_zaplaty\" >Gotowka ( przelew na konto z gory )<br>';
  6.  
  7. ?>

i chce zapisac do zmiennej to co zostalo wybrane czyli cos takiego
  1. <?php
  2. $metoda_zaplaty=$_POST[metoda_zaplaty];
  3. ?>

czemu to nie dziala
i mam jeszcze jedno pytanko jak jakis gosciu wypelnia mi formularz to pobieram rowniez jego login i zapisuje do bazy
  1. <?php
  2.  $login=$_SESSION[zalogowany_user];
  3. ?>

tylko ze wtedy pobiera mi nazwe a jak zrobic zeby mi pobralo wartosc ID tej nazwy z tabeli
Go to the top of the page
+Quote Post
nospor
post 2.06.2005, 13:59:30
Post #2





Grupa: Moderatorzy
Postów: 36 557
Pomógł: 6315
Dołączył: 27.12.2004




zrób radio a nie checkbox. Przecież moze byc wybrana tylko jedna metoda zaplaty. I dla kazdej radio nadaj jakąś wartość


--------------------

"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ista
"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er

Go to the top of the page
+Quote Post
blizniak
post 2.06.2005, 14:56:07
Post #3





Grupa: Zarejestrowani
Postów: 253
Pomógł: 0
Dołączył: 14.04.2005

Ostrzeżenie: (0%)
-----


to musi tak zostac tz. zeby mozna bylo wybrac wiecej niz jedno pole
ma ktos jakis pomysl questionmark.gif
Go to the top of the page
+Quote Post
nospor
post 2.06.2005, 14:58:15
Post #4





Grupa: Moderatorzy
Postów: 36 557
Pomógł: 6315
Dołączył: 27.12.2004




no to checkboxom nadaj name="metoda_zaplaty[]" i daj im wartość. Z posta orzymasz tablicę:
$tab=$_POST['metoda_zaplaty'];


--------------------

"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ista
"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er

Go to the top of the page
+Quote Post
blizniak
post 2.06.2005, 17:44:45
Post #5





Grupa: Zarejestrowani
Postów: 253
Pomógł: 0
Dołączył: 14.04.2005

Ostrzeżenie: (0%)
-----


ok dzieki
a zna ktos odpowiedz na to drugie pytanie tz jak pobrac wartosc id, loginu ktory jest aktualne zalogowany

Ten post edytował blizniak 2.06.2005, 17:45:31
Go to the top of the page
+Quote Post
nospor
post 2.06.2005, 18:00:55
Post #6





Grupa: Moderatorzy
Postów: 36 557
Pomógł: 6315
Dołączył: 27.12.2004




nie wiem czy rozumiem pytanie.
Jak masz login to mozesz dobrac sie do id poprzez login:
  1. <?php
  2.  
  3. $sql=&#092;"select id from tabela where login='$login'\";
  4.  
  5. ?>


--------------------

"Myśl, myśl, myśl..." - Kubuś Puchatek || "Manual, manual, manual..." - Kubuś Programista
"Szukaj, szukaj, szukaj..." - Kubuś Odkrywca || "Debuguj, debuguj, debuguj..." - Kubuś Developer

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 18.07.2025 - 00:22